8 Signs of a Sewage System Line Clog

Wastewater is a carcinogen that should be dealt with by a professional. Your drain line might be blocked if a nasty odor originates from the sink, commode, bathtub or shower. That foul odor is sewer that drains badly as a result of blockages.

Blockages can cause home drains pipes to stop working since they are connected to the septic tank or community sewer system. The water degrees in the commode vary when the drains pipes do not work properly or the toilet will not purge. Drains pipes that are attached can gurgle once you purge the bathroom.

Frequent Obstructions-- If you notice that commodes, kitchen and bathroom sinks, and also bathtubs or showers in your house regularly fail to drain pipes without the use of a bettor or a chemical drainpipe cleaner, you may have a primary sewer line clog. Do not overlook this issue-- specifically if you need to use a bettor or chemical drain cleaner each time you purge or make use of the sink.

Slow Drains pipes-- A clear sign of drain blockage is when you observe that numerous of your drains pipes have decreased at the very same time. If you think a drain blockage check all your reduced lying fixtures. These consist of the commode, the bath tub, and also the shower room. If a lot of them are slow or otherwise draining in all, then you have a problem.

Negative Odors-- When your main sewage system drain and lines are obstructed, wastewater returns right into your sinks, bathrooms, and also bathtubs. Although you may not see the water quickly after the blockage begins, you will certainly discover a poor smell. That is a sign that unclean water is leaking back into the drain pipes or not draining whatsoever.

Several Fixtures Entailed-- Purging the toilet just to have your bath tub loaded with water, or running your washing machine and your toilet overruns possibly implies you have an obstruction someplace.

Unusual Sounds-- Does your bathroom make a gurgling sound after each flush? If so, you may have a clog in one of the sewer pipes.

Rising And Falling Water Level In The Toilet-- You most likely have a trouble with your primary sewer drainpipe lines if the water in your toilet rises and falls for no reason. Check whether the water degree is impacted by draining your bath tub or kitchen area sink. If that is taking place, you need to have your drain lines inspected.

Water Flowing Out Of The Cleanout-- The cleanout is the upright pipe that plumbers usage to unblock drain lines. If you notice water spurting of it, you have a sewer drainpipe clog. Besides ΟΙΚΟΝΟΜΙΚΕΣ ΑΠΟΦΡΑΞΕΙΣ being unsanitary, the water can make your lawn smell extremely poor.

Outside Issues-- Examine the exterior of your house for water pools (specifically if it hasn't drizzled in a while), negative odors, yellow and brown patches on your yard, or subjected tree roots that appear too near your home. These concerns commonly indicate a major sewer line obstruction.

There are a variety of reasons that drain lines get obstructed. Unclogging them yourself can make the trouble even worse, so it is constantly suggested to speak with an expert pipes service provider. He or she can examine the system, tidy, and also tell you what created the blockage. Below some possible sources of a sewer blockage.

Extreme Pipe Damages-- When the drain pipeline is broken or harmed, the sewage system line will not drain appropriately. Drain pipes can fracture when there is enhanced web traffic above ground or making use of hefty building and construction devices. Remember that when steel pipes break due to deterioration, they do not drain pipes correctly.

Sagging Drain Lines-- Dirt modifications can trigger your sewage system line to droop. When this happens, the section that has sunk accumulates paper and also waste causing an obstruction.

Root Seepage-- If you have older main sewer drain and lines constructed from permeable materials like clay, trees, and also shrubs origins, acquire them. As they grow and the roots get bigger, they can damage the sewer pipe and trigger a clog.

Flushing Debris Down The Commode-- There are several things that you can not purge down the commode. When you purge facial tissues, eggshells, coffee premises, bathroom scrub pads, as well as tampons down the bathroom, it will obstruct your drain line.

Ways to Prevent Future Drain Line Clogs

Stop future blockages by preserving clean sewage system lines. Stay clear of purging womanly hygiene items, facial cleansing fabrics, thick paper apofraxeis athina towels or toilet paper, and also various other things not planned for flushing down the commode.

Consider eliminating older trees close to your residence or septic tank to prevent tree roots from destructive drain lines. Tree origins can likewise cause main sewer line obstructions by infiltrating drain lines and also obstructing water flow to the septic system. Tree origins can create toilet paper and also strong waste to build up and trigger obstructions.

Use Enzyme Cleaners Monthly-- To avoid your sewer lines from obstructing, tidy them as soon as a month with an enzyme cleaner. Keep Plants From The Sewage System Lines-- Plants' origins can influence your drain line, so do not plant trees, blossoms, or bushes. These plants make upkeep hard and also can damage the pipelines.

Make use of the trash can-- The only point that must be purged down the commode is human waste and water. Hygiene products such as sanitary pads and tampons can severely block your drain line.

Replace Old Clay Piping-- If you reside in an older residence with lead or clay sewage system pipelines, think about replacing them. It will safeguard you from a sewage system drainpipe clog. The right plumber can swiftly replace your sewer pipes, as well as make sure that your system is working.
